How to complete Hilga's questline

To complete Hilga's questline and see the final results of her experiments, follow these steps:

  1. Meet Hilga and Grom.
  2. Visit Grom again.
  3. See Hilga stirring Grom's broth.
  4. Visit Hilga again, and see Grom's transformation.
  5. Get in Hilga's pot.
  6. Witness Harwald's sad fate.
  7. See Grom locked up and Harwald's grave.
  8. Progress in Gorf's questline.
  9. Give Hilga the Poisoned Dagger.
  10. Read Hilga's goodbye note.
  11. Find Hilga with Gorf and provide the Common Moonshine.
  12. Visit Gorf to witness his recovery.
  13. Visit Gorf and see Hilga's new form.
  14. Enjoy the quest's happy ending.

A note on jumping ahead in Hilga's quest An extra tip from Jeremy

You can jump ahead in Hilga's questline depending on how often you talk to her and how far you're progressing in Gorf's questline at the same time. If you get the Poisoned Dagger early without talking to Hilga much, you can present it to her and skip several scenes involving her and Grom.

This guide is intended to help you see all of the pieces of Hilga's narrative, as the ending is more satisfying that way. In general, we recommend stopping by Hilga and Grom's lair as much as possible when you're in Mushroom Village.

2. Visit Grom again.

Resting at a Beacon will pass time and move Hilga's questline to its next step. When you stop by her enclosure again, she's nowhere to be found, but Grom is still stewing. Talk with him, and he'll say that Hilga's probably out gathering weeds for whatever she's mixing up.

If you try to drink from the cauldron again, you'll find it empty. Also, take another peek at Harwald. Grom remarks that Harwald looks tasty, and says Hilga "loves that stupid toad." (Hm, is Harwald a frog or a toad? The game calls him both!)

3. See Hilga stirring Grom's broth.

Return once again and Hilga's back, this time stirring Grom to make sure he cooks just right. It seems as if her broth is working some kind of magic, as now all Grom can do is mutter madly. Ominous!

If you want to try drinking from Hilga's cauldron again, it's been refilled. Grom gets pissed off if you do this, but it looks like the Harbinger is immune to whatever Hilga's cookin' up.

4. Visit Hilga again, and see Grom's transformation.

The next time you visit the weird duo of Mushroom Village, Grom has gotten even weirder. Looks like that special tonic has turned him into...a wannabe frog! He's not exactly green on the outside, but his interior is certainly frog-like.

Examine Grom and try drinking from the cauldron again. You can also examine Harwald for a good quote. ("Frog is teacher." Hilga says. "Warts hold wisdom.")

Mark step as finished.

5. Get in Hilga's pot.

Now it's your turn. The pot will be empty when you next visit, and Hilga invites you to sit in it. Why not! Take a load off and relax for a bit - as Hilga says, it's safe here. No worries and no pain.

When you're done roasting in Hilga's makeshift hot spring, check out Grom again, who's fully embraced the ribbit lifestyle. The guy seems hungry...

Mark step as finished.

6. Witness Harwald's sad fate.

Tragedy strikes Mushroom Village! The next time you stop by, all that remains of Harwald is a fleshy carcass on the ground, which you can examine. Grom killed the toad/frog, that bastard! Hilga is distraught, to say the least.

Once again, you can drink from the cauldron to little fanfare. Unfortunately, you can't take vengeance and kill Grom. (Believe me, I tried.)

Mark step as finished.

7. See Grom locked up and Harwald's grave.

Rest and return to see Grom thrown in a cage. Hilga seems bitter and angry now, poor girl. Looks like she could use some company, or at least an event to help her restore her froggy faith.

You can drink from the cauldron as usual, but Hilga doesn't seem to care any longer. Be sure to visit Harwald's little grave to the left of the cauldron and pay your respects.

8. Progress in Gorf's questline.

You've exhausted Hilga's questline for now, and she'll merely sigh whenever you see her again. To go further, open our guide to Gorf's questline in another tab and complete the steps until you get the Poisoned Dagger.

9. Give Hilga the Poisoned Dagger.

After you've progressed Gorf's questline to the point where he's poisoned, go and give Hilga the Poisoned Dagger. She jumps into action and sets out to save Gorf!

Mark step as finished.

10. Read Hilga's goodbye note.

After resting and returning to Hilga's spot in Mushroom Village one last time, you'll find it empty. She's left behind a note for you, though, indicating that you should know where to find her.

Despite what the note says about asking Grom for a recipe, it doesn't appear as if the guy can do much else but bounce around in his cage.

Mark step as finished.

11. Find Hilga with Gorf and provide the Common Moonshine.

Return to Gorf to see him slumped over and not doing so hot. Thankfully, Hilga's here to help out, and reveals that Gorf is the Great FrΓ³gga (...but I thought he was a toad), and "very handsome, but very foolish."

Hilga says you need to contribute to Gorf's recovery, so give the big guy a Common Moonshine. These are fairly common items that can usually be found within dungeons and by looting brigand camps.

Mark step as finished.

12. Visit Gorf to witness his recovery.

Rest and pay Gorf a visit to see how he's healing. Looks like he's not only much better, but healthier than ever before! He'll thank you and offer up a Marsh Pearl. (If you've been following all of the steps of our Gorf questline guide alongside this one, you should end up with five Marsh Pearls.) But where's Hilga...?

13. Visit Gorf and see Hilga's new form.

Finally, Hilga's evolved into her ultimate form - a giant amphibian! Looks like she's decided to join Gorf and be his froggy wife for all time. Told you she was a sweet gal deep down!

14. Enjoy the quest's happy ending.

Finally, this quest reaches its finale. Go back to Gorf and Hilga's clearing one last time to see their happy ending - babies! Four toad kiddies are around the clearing, and one of them looks just like Harwald. The soul of Hilga's companion lives on!

This brings an end to Hilga's - and Gorf's - questlines. If you want one last surprise, try playing the Troubadour's Lute in front of them. They'll smile and bob back and forth with great glee. What a nice couple.
